NCP585HSN10T1G by Onsemi

NCP585HSN10T1G by Onsemi is a fixed positive single output LDO regulator with a max output current of 0.35A and an operating temperature range from -40°C to 125°C. It features a small outline, low profile package style and offers a dropout voltage of just 0.51V, making it ideal for applications requiring precise voltage regulation in compact spaces.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

The use of plastic/epoxy material makes the package lightweight and cost-effective.

Maximum Dropout Voltage: 1.75 V

With a low maximum dropout voltage, this LDO regulator can provide a stable output even with small input voltage fluctuations.

Surface Mount: YES

Being surface mountable, this regulator is easy to install and is suitable for modern compact electronics designs.

Operating Temperature (TJ-Max): 125 °C

The high maximum operating temperature tolerance allows this regulator to be reliable in various environmental conditions.

Technology: CMOS

CMOS technology ensures low power consumption and high efficiency in regulating the output voltage.

Package Shape: RECTANGULAR

The rectangular shape of the package makes it easy to integrate into circuit designs and saves space.

Terminal Form: GULL WING

Gull wing terminals provide mechanical strength and ease of soldering during PCB assembly.

Operating Temperature (TJ-Min): -40 °C

The low minimum operating temperature ensures that the regulator can function in cold environments without degradation.

Packing Method: TR

TR packing method ensures that the product is securely packed for transportation and storage.

Minimum Output Voltage: 1.97 V

The minimum output voltage ensures compatibility with a wide range of electronic components and circuits.

Maximum Voltage Tolerance: 3 %

The low maximum voltage tolerance ensures a stable output voltage, crucial for sensitive electronic devices.

Nominal Output Voltage: 1 V

The nominal output voltage of 1V makes this regulator suitable for various applications requiring a stable voltage supply.

No. of Terminals: 5

Having 5 terminals allows for easy connection and integration into the circuit without requiring additional components.

Package Style (Meter): SMALL OUTLINE, LOW PROFILE, SHRINK PITCH

The small outline, low profile package style with shrink pitch makes this regulator ideal for space-constrained applications.

Adjustability: FIXED

The fixed adjustability simplifies the design process and ensures a stable output voltage without the need for external adjustments.

Terminal Pitch: 0.95 mm

The small terminal pitch allows for a compact design and easy PCB layout, making it suitable for densely populated circuits.

Maximum Line Regulation: 0.009 %

The low maximum line regulation ensures that the output voltage remains constant despite variations in the input voltage.

Regulator Type: FIXED POSITIVE SINGLE OUTPUT LDO REGULATOR

The type of regulator ensures a constant positive output voltage, making it suitable for various electronics applications.

Terminal Finish: TIN

The tin terminal finish provides good solderability and conductivity for reliable connections in the circuit.

Terminal Position: DUAL

Having dual terminal positions allows for flexibility in PCB mounting and connections, making it easy to integrate into different designs.

Maximum Output Voltage: 1.03 V

With a maximum output voltage of 1.03V, this regulator can provide a stable voltage within close tolerance for precision applications.

Maximum Seated Height: 1.4 mm

The low maximum seated height makes this regulator suitable for slim and compact electronic devices.

Width: 1.65 mm

The narrow width allows for dense packing on the PCB, saving space in the overall device design.

Maximum Load Regulation: 0.07 %

The low maximum load regulation ensures that the output voltage remains stable even under varying load conditions.

Minimum Input Voltage: 1.4 V

The minimum input voltage requirement of 1.4V ensures compatibility with a wide range of power sources.

Maximum Output Current: 0.35 A

With a maximum output current of 0.35A, this regulator can power a variety of electronic components within its specified limits.

Maximum Time At Peak Reflow Temperature (s): 30

The maximum time at peak reflow temperature of 30 seconds ensures that the regulator can withstand the soldering process without damage.

Peak Reflow Temperature °C: 260

The high peak reflow temperature tolerance of 260°C ensures the regulator's reliability during the soldering process.

Nominal Dropout Voltage: 0.51 V

The low nominal dropout voltage ensures efficient voltage regulation even with minimal input-output voltage differentials.

Length: 2.9 mm

The short length of the package allows for compact PCB design and space-saving in electronic devices.

Maximum Input Voltage: 6 V

With a high maximum input voltage of 6V, this regulator can handle a wide range of power supply inputs.

Maximum Input Voltage Absolute: 6.5 V

The absolute maximum input voltage of 6.5V ensures that the regulator is protected from voltage spikes and surges, increasing its durability.

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
